One key aspect of data-driven dialogue is examining the specific dataset at hand. Understanding the composition of the data allows us to tailor our prompts to effectively distill relevant information. For instance, if we're working with a dataset of customer reviews, we can craft prompts that concentrate on specific aspects such as product features, customer sentiment, or common pain points. By providing ChatGPT with clear context and defining the scope of our inquiry, we increase the likelihood of obtaining actionable insights.

  • Additionally, incorporating quantitative data into our prompts can enhance the accuracy and precision of ChatGPT's responses. For example, if we have data on sales trends or customer demographics, we can use this information to guide our questions and obtain better tailored insights.
